Tape Measure. This is a must-have measuring tool for almost all the contractors. Whether carpenters want to measure the logs or plumbers need to know pipe length, this will be handy. The retractable long tape is preferred for the worksite. Typically, carpenters choose more than 25 feet long tape measure.

Our top 10 best hand tools for carpenters (in no particular order) 1. Claw hammer. The hammer has forever been a carpenter's signature tool. Nowadays, the claw hammer is more popular. It can strike a nail squarely with the round flat face and remove nails easily using the claw on the back.

Tape Measure. One of the most important tools for any carpenter is a tape measure as this will ensure accuracy on any job. You're going to need to choose one that measures at least 25 feet and this should be in retractable form. You could go longer but it may begin to be difficult to handle as well as challenging to roll back up.

The hammer is one of the most polyvalent hand tools in the carpenter's workshop. However, unlike standard home tool kits, carpenters rarely function in one-size-fits-all capacity. If you are a beginner carpenter, we recommend starting with a 16 oz claw-hammer for removing nails and a 20 oz. framing hammer for more important projects.

The most used tool for a carpenter, without a doubt, is the claw hammer. This versatile tool is an essential part of any carpenter's toolkit and serves multiple purposes. The claw hammer's iconic design features a flat head for driving nails and a curved claw for removing them, making it indispensable for a wide range of carpentry tasks.

A tape measure is my most used tool. They come in lots of widths and lengths but 25 ft. long and one inch wide works for most jobs. I like the standard slide lock. Don't be tempted to go cheap โ€” a rigid blade and reliable spring are important. A basic tape measure will show 16-in. centers plus feet and inches down to a 1/16th inch.
